Top AI Books to Read in June 2026
Artificial Intelligence continues to reshape industries across the globe, making it essential for students, developers, researchers, and professionals to stay updated with the latest knowledge. These books provide a strong foundation in AI concepts, practical implementation, and future trends.
1. Artificial Intelligence: A Modern Approach
This is considered the most comprehensive textbook on artificial intelligence. Written by Stuart Russell and Peter Norvig, the book covers core AI concepts including problem-solving, machine learning, natural language processing, robotics, and reasoning systems. It is ideal for anyone looking to understand AI from both theoretical and practical perspectives.

Written by Aurélien Géron, this book is perfect for learners who want practical experience building machine learning models. It explains machine learning algorithms, neural networks, and deep learning with hands-on Python examples. It is highly recommended for aspiring AI engineers and data scientists.

Authored by Ian Goodfellow, Yoshua Bengio, and Aaron Courville, this book is often called the “Bible of Deep Learning.” It provides detailed explanations of neural networks, optimization, sequence modeling, and advanced architectures. This book is ideal for those who want an in-depth technical understanding of deep learning.

Written by François Chollet, the creator of Keras, this book makes deep learning approachable for programmers. It focuses on practical applications using Python and explains how to build intelligent systems for image recognition, text generation, and predictive modeling.

This concise yet powerful book by Andriy Burkov explains machine learning concepts in a highly simplified and efficient manner. It is ideal for quick learning and revision, making it perfect for busy professionals and beginners.

Written by Stuart Russell, this book explores the future of AI and its ethical implications. It discusses how humanity can ensure AI systems remain aligned with human values as technology becomes increasingly powerful. This is essential reading for understanding responsible AI development.
